如何将照片存为web

如何将照片存为web

将照片存为Web格式的最佳方法包括:选择合适的文件格式、优化照片大小与分辨率、使用正确的图像压缩工具、确保图像的响应式设计、添加合适的元数据。 其中,选择合适的文件格式 是关键的一步,因为不同的文件格式在质量、压缩率和浏览器兼容性方面都有所不同。举例来说,JPEG格式适用于照片和复杂颜色的图像,因为它可以在保持较高质量的同时减少文件大小;PNG格式则适合需要透明背景或图像细节的图像;而WebP格式是现代化的选择,能够在保持高质量的同时提供更好的压缩率。接下来,我们将详细探讨这些步骤。

一、选择合适的文件格式

选择合适的文件格式对于确保照片在Web上的表现至关重要。以下是几种常见的文件格式及其特点:

1.1、JPEG

JPEG(Joint Photographic Experts Group)是最常见的图像文件格式之一,尤其适合用于照片和复杂颜色的图像。JPEG文件可以通过调整质量参数来减少文件大小,但过度压缩会导致图像失真。

优点:

  • 支持超过1600万种颜色
  • 高压缩率,文件大小较小
  • 广泛兼容于各种浏览器和设备

缺点:

  • 不支持透明背景
  • 多次保存会导致质量下降

1.2、PNG

PNG(Portable Network Graphics)是一种无损压缩的图像格式,适用于需要透明背景或图像细节的图像。PNG有两种主要类型:PNG-8和PNG-24。

优点:

  • 支持透明度
  • 保持图像细节,无损压缩
  • 支持较广泛的颜色范围

缺点:

  • 文件大小较大
  • 对于复杂图像,压缩效果不如JPEG

1.3、WebP

WebP是由Google开发的一种现代图像格式,旨在提供更好的压缩率,同时保持高质量。它支持有损和无损压缩以及透明度。

优点:

  • 优秀的压缩率,文件大小较小
  • 支持透明度
  • 提供较高的图像质量

缺点:

  • 并非所有浏览器都完全支持

二、优化照片大小与分辨率

优化照片大小与分辨率不仅能提升网页加载速度,还能改善用户体验和搜索引擎排名。

2.1、调整图像尺寸

确保图像的尺寸与其在网页上的显示尺寸相匹配。例如,如果图像将在网页上显示为500×500像素,则不需要上传一个2000×2000像素的图像。调整图像尺寸可以减少文件大小,从而提升页面加载速度。

2.2、选择合适的分辨率

对于Web图像,通常72 DPI(每英寸点数)是合适的分辨率。高分辨率虽然能提供更清晰的图像,但也会增加文件大小,影响加载速度。

三、使用正确的图像压缩工具

使用图像压缩工具可以在保持图像质量的同时减小文件大小,从而提高网页加载速度。以下是几种常用的工具:

3.1、在线压缩工具

  • TinyPNG:适用于PNG和JPEG文件,可以在保持图像质量的同时减少文件大小。
  • Compressor.io:支持JPEG、PNG、GIF和SVG文件,提供高效的压缩效果。
  • ImageOptim:适用于Mac用户,可以批量压缩图像文件。

3.2、桌面软件

  • Adobe Photoshop:提供“保存为Web格式”选项,可以调整图像质量和文件大小。
  • GIMP:免费开源软件,支持多种图像格式和压缩选项。
  • IrfanView:适用于Windows用户,提供多种图像优化和压缩选项。

四、确保图像的响应式设计

响应式设计确保图像在不同设备和屏幕尺寸上都能正确显示,是现代Web开发的关键。

4.1、使用CSS媒体查询

通过CSS媒体查询,可以根据不同的屏幕尺寸加载不同的图像文件。例如,可以为移动设备加载较小的图像,为桌面设备加载较大的图像。

@media (max-width: 600px) {

.responsive-img {

width: 100%;

height: auto;

}

}

4.2、使用HTML的srcset属性

srcset属性允许浏览器根据设备的分辨率和视口大小选择合适的图像文件,从而提高加载效率。

<img src="image-small.jpg" srcset="image-large.jpg 1024w, image-medium.jpg 640w, image-small.jpg 320w" sizes="(max-width: 1024px) 100vw, 50vw" alt="Responsive Image">

五、添加合适的元数据

元数据可以帮助搜索引擎理解图像内容,从而提高网站的搜索引擎排名。以下是几种常见的元数据:

5.1、ALT属性

ALT属性描述图像内容,帮助搜索引擎索引图像,同时在图像无法加载时为用户提供替代文本。

<img src="image.jpg" alt="描述图像内容的文字">

5.2、标题标签

Title标签提供图像的额外信息,当用户悬停在图像上时会显示。

<img src="image.jpg" title="图像标题">

5.3、图像文件名

使用描述性的图像文件名有助于搜索引擎理解图像内容。例如,使用beautiful-sunset.jpg比使用IMG12345.jpg更有利于SEO。

六、图像格式转换工具推荐

对于希望批量转换图像格式的用户,可以使用以下两款工具:

6.1、研发项目管理系统PingCode

PingCode不仅是一款高效的研发项目管理系统,还提供图像管理和转换功能,支持多种图像格式的批量转换和优化。

6.2、通用项目协作软件Worktile

Worktile是一款通用项目协作软件,支持图像文件的批量处理和格式转换,适用于团队协作和项目管理。

七、图像SEO优化

图像SEO优化可以帮助提高网站在搜索引擎中的排名,增加网站流量。以下是几种常见的图像SEO优化方法:

7.1、压缩图像文件

压缩图像文件可以减少页面加载时间,从而提高用户体验和搜索引擎排名。使用上述推荐的图像压缩工具,可以在保持图像质量的同时减少文件大小。

7.2、使用描述性文件名

使用描述性文件名有助于搜索引擎理解图像内容。例如,使用beautiful-sunset.jpg比使用IMG12345.jpg更有利于SEO。

八、图像加载优化

图像加载优化可以提高网页加载速度,改善用户体验。以下是几种常见的图像加载优化方法:

8.1、延迟加载

延迟加载(Lazy Loading)技术可以在用户滚动到图像所在位置时再加载图像,从而减少初始加载时间。

<img src="placeholder.jpg" data-src="image.jpg" class="lazyload" alt="Lazy Load Image">

<script>

document.addEventListener("DOMContentLoaded", function() {

let lazyImages = [].slice.call(document.querySelectorAll("img.lazyload"));

if ("IntersectionObserver" in window) {

let lazyImageObserver = new IntersectionObserver(function(entries, observer) {

entries.forEach(function(entry) {

if (entry.isIntersecting) {

let lazyImage = entry.target;

lazyImage.src = lazyImage.dataset.src;

lazyImage.classList.remove("lazyload");

lazyImageObserver.unobserve(lazyImage);

}

});

});

lazyImages.forEach(function(lazyImage) {

lazyImageObserver.observe(lazyImage);

});

}

});

</script>

8.2、使用CDN

使用内容分发网络(CDN)可以将图像文件存储在多个地理位置的服务器上,从而加快图像加载速度。

九、图像版权和许可

确保图像的版权和许可问题,可以避免法律纠纷和侵权风险。

9.1、使用免费图库

有许多提供免费图像的图库网站,例如Unsplash、Pexels和Pixabay。这些网站提供高质量的图像,通常可以免费用于商业用途,但需遵守特定的许可条款。

9.2、购买授权图像

对于需要高质量和独特图像的项目,可以购买授权图像。Shutterstock、Getty Images和Adobe Stock是几家知名的图像授权网站,提供丰富的图像资源。

十、总结

将照片存为Web格式的过程涉及多个步骤,包括选择合适的文件格式、优化照片大小与分辨率、使用正确的图像压缩工具、确保图像的响应式设计、添加合适的元数据、以及进行图像SEO优化和加载优化。通过遵循这些步骤,可以确保照片在Web上的表现最佳,从而提高用户体验和搜索引擎排名。使用推荐的项目管理系统PingCode和Worktile,可以进一步简化图像管理和优化流程,提升团队协作效率。

相关问答FAQs:

1. 如何将照片存为web格式?

  • 问:我想将我的照片存储为web格式,以便在网页上使用。应该如何操作?
  • 答:您可以使用图像编辑软件(如Adobe Photoshop)将照片存储为web格式。打开照片后,选择“文件”菜单,然后选择“另存为”。在保存对话框中,选择“web”或“网页”选项,并调整图像的质量和文件大小。最后,点击“保存”按钮即可将照片存储为web格式。

2. 照片存为web格式有什么好处?

  • 问:为什么我应该将照片存储为web格式?有什么好处?
  • 答:将照片存储为web格式可以使其在网页上加载更快,并减小文件的大小。这对于提高网页的加载速度和用户体验非常重要。此外,web格式还可以自动压缩图像,以减少文件大小而不影响图像质量。

3. 如何调整照片的质量和文件大小?

  • 问:我想调整照片的质量和文件大小,以便在网页上加载更快。应该如何操作?
  • 答:您可以使用图像编辑软件(如Adobe Photoshop)来调整照片的质量和文件大小。在保存照片时,可以选择较低的质量设置以减小文件大小,但要注意不要过度压缩,以免影响图像的清晰度。您还可以尝试使用图像编辑工具中的“优化”选项来自动调整图像,以在减小文件大小的同时保持较高的质量。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2943369

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部